Peer Education Skills: Overview

Effective group facilitation, communication, and leadership are the foundations of effective peer education. It is important that youth have the skills to interpret the educational objectives of the workshops and activities so they are able to animate the outlines in the class.

It is recommended that youth leaders receive training and opportunities to develop these skills before facilitating workshops for their peers. These skills are transferable across a range of community involvement opportunities. This resource does not provide activities focused on these foundation skills, as there are many resources and programs specifically geared to this.

The following activities are best done near the end of the training program, specifically after the teen health educators have been exposed to the other learning areas such as human sexuality and health promotion. This will allow the teen health educators the opportunity to apply their knowledge across a variety of training areas.
